Circular RNAs: Emblematic Players of Neurogenesis and Neurodegeneration
In the fascinating landscape of non-coding RNAs (ncRNAs), circular RNAs (circRNAs) are peeping out as a new promising and appreciated class of molecules with great potential as diagnostic and prognostic biomarkers.
